Overview

Eran Vigoda-Gadot is affiliated with the University of Haifa in Israel and primarily works within the Social Sciences, focusing on subfields such as Sociology and Political Science, Public Administration, Economics and Econometrics, Communication, and Political Science and International Relations.

The main topics covered in their research include Public Policy and Administration Research, Disaster Management and Resilience, Nonprofit Sector and Volunteering, Public Relations and Crisis Communication, Social Capital and Networks, Corporate Social Responsibility Reporting, and Local Government Finance and Decentralization.

Among their publications, Eran Vigoda-Gadot has contributed to several recent papers:

  • "How Well Do They Manage a Crisis? The Government's Effectiveness During the COVID-19 Pandemic" (2021) published in Public Administration Review
  • "Achieving the sustainable development goals through stakeholder value creation: Building up smart sustainable cities and communities" (2023) published in Journal of Cleaner Production
  • "The digital governance puzzle: Towards integrative theory of humans, machines, and organizations in public management" (2024) published in Technology in Society
  • "Government's social responsibility, citizen satisfaction and trust" (2020) published in Policy & Politics
  • "Compliance with government policies during emergencies: Trust, participation and protective actions" (2022) published in Governance

Eran Vigoda-Gadot has also authored a book titled Can Governance be Intelligent? published by Cambridge University Press in 2024.
